PSA: The trail to Lake Serene in Washington got a total makeover

Honestly, I hiked it last May and it was a muddy, root-filled mess for the first two miles. Went back this past weekend and they've put in proper gravel, built stone steps on the steep parts, and added three new wooden bridges over the worst washouts. Tbh, it cut my time to the lake by almost 45 minutes. Has anyone else seen a trail get that much better in just a year?
